Name of the Vulnerable Software and Affected Versions
D-Link DIR-3040 (affected versions not specified)
Description
This issue allows network-adjacent attackers to create a denial-of-service condition on affected installations of D-Link DIR-3040 routers. The specific flaw exists within the prog.cgi program, which handles HNAP requests made to the lighttpd webserver listening on ports 80 and 443. The issue results from the lack of proper memory management when processing HTTP cookie values, specifically the
cookie values. An attacker can leverage this vulnerability to create a denial-of-service condition on the system. Authentication is not required to exploit this vulnerability.Recommendations
At the moment, there is no information about a newer version that contains a fix for this vulnerability.
